Yield: 1 servings
Measure | Ingredient |
---|---|
½ cup | Butter; softened (1 stick) |
1 cup | Sugar |
2 \N | Eggs |
3 \N | Ripe bananas; mashed |
1¼ cup | All-purpose flour |
½ teaspoon | Baking soda |
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Coat a 12-cup muffin tin with nonstick cooking spray. In a large bowl, beat the butter and sugar until creamy. Add the eggs and beat until light and fluffy. Stir in the bananas; mix well.
Add the flour and baking soda, stirring just enough to moisten. Spoon the batter into the muffin cups and bake for 25 to 30 minutes, or until a wooden to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
Note: Wanna add more excitement? Sprinkle the tops with rolled oats before baking, or toss some chocolate chips and/or chopped nuts into the batter.
